Step 1: Get Your Internet Connection in Check
Before you dive into your favorite mobile game, it’s essential to assess the quality of your internet connection. A fast and reliable connection is crucial for seamless gaming performance. Use online tools or contact your internet service provider to check your speed. Invest in a stable connection, and you’ll be able to enjoy your games without interruptions – no more waiting for buffering or lag.
Step 2: Invest in a Device That Can Handle the Heat
Mobile gaming requires a device that can keep up with demanding graphics and processing tasks. Consider upgrading to a high-performance smartphone or a gaming tablet with a powerful processor, ample storage, and a high-resolution display. This will provide you with a smoother gaming experience, and reduce the risk of lag or freezing – no more frustration, no more disappointment.
A Common Mistake: Overlooking Device Storage Space
Don’t let a lack of storage space ruin your gaming experience. Make sure to check your device’s storage capacity before downloading games. Insufficient storage can lead to slow performance and lag – a real game-killer. Clear out unnecessary files regularly, and consider storing games on an external storage device to prevent this issue.
Step 3: Conserve Power, Extend Your Gaming Sessions
Mobile gaming can quickly drain your device’s battery. To conserve power and extend your gaming sessions, consider using a power bank, adjusting your device’s settings to reduce brightness and background activity, or using a gaming-specific battery case. This will help you enjoy your games for longer, without interruptions caused by a dead battery.
Step 4: Stay Safe and Secure in the World of Mobile Gaming
When playing mobile games, it’s essential to be aware of your online safety and security. Use a reputable antivirus app, keep your device’s software up to date, and be cautious when downloading games from unknown sources. This will protect your device and personal data from malware and other online threats – a vital step in the world of mobile gaming.
